
Copper Prices Decline as Iran Considers Proposal from U.S. President Trump
Copper prices saw a slight decrease alongside aluminum as Iran reviews a new proposal from U.S. President Donald Trump aimed at resolving a conflict approaching its tenth week. Bloomberg posted on X, highlighting the ongoing negotiations and their potential impact on global markets. The proposal's details remain undisclosed, but it signifies a diplomatic effort to address the prolonged tensions. Market analysts are closely monitoring the situation, as any resolution could influence commodity prices and broader economic conditions. The outcome of these discussions is anticipated to have significant implications for international relations and trade dynamics.
